A top-tier application for .22 Long Rifle cartridge trajectory prediction considers factors like bullet weight, muzzle velocity, ballistic coefficient, wind speed and direction, atmospheric conditions, and range to calculate bullet drop, drift, and energy. For example, a shooter might input data for specific .22LR ammunition and environmental conditions to determine the precise adjustments needed for a long-range shot.
Accurate trajectory prediction is crucial for precision shooting with .22LR firearms. This enables shooters to make precise adjustments to their sights or scope, increasing accuracy and effectiveness, whether for target shooting, hunting small game, or pest control.
